Coloring tips: How to color Gingerbread Prince coloring page well?

Start with the gingerbread body using warm brown tones like tan, caramel, or golden brown to give him that freshly baked look. Use white or pale yellow for the icing details along his outfit borders and crown. His candy buttons can be colored in bright, fun shades like red, green, blue, or pink. Add rosy cheeks with a soft pink or peach blush. His crown looks great in gold or yellow. Feel free to use festive holiday colors like red and green for his clothing accents to give him a Christmas feel. You can also mix in pastel shades for a softer, dreamlike look. There are no wrong color choices here — let your imagination run wild and make your Gingerbread Prince truly one of a kind!

Coloring challenges: Which parts are difficult to color and need attention for Gingerbread Prince coloring page?

• Icing Line Details: The Gingerbread Prince has many thin, curling icing lines decorating his outfit and crown. These lines are very narrow and close together. Staying inside them without going over the edges takes a steady hand and a fine-tipped coloring tool. Younger children may find this part tricky and might want to use a thin marker or colored pencil instead of a broad crayon.

• Candy Button Accents: The small circular candy buttons on his outfit are tiny and round. Coloring each one in a different color looks great, but the small size makes it easy to color outside the lines. Using the tip of a pencil or a fine marker works best for these little details.

• Crown Decoration: The crown sits at the top of the prince's head and has its own set of small shapes and decorative edges. Keeping the colors inside each section of the crown without mixing them into neighboring areas requires careful attention and patience.

• Layered Clothing Patterns: His royal outfit has multiple layers of pattern — borders, inner sections, and decorative swirls all sitting close together. Choosing colors that stand out from each other helps each layer look distinct. Planning the color scheme before starting can make this much easier.

• Facial Features: The face has small dot eyes, a tiny smile, and round cheeks. These are very small areas to color. Using a sharp pencil tip or a fine-point marker gives the best results and keeps the face looking neat and expressive.
